文書   >   Swift   >   Swift 標準ライブラリ   >   Collections   >   Supporting Types   >   FlattenCollection   >   drop(while:)


インスタンスメソッド


drop(while:)


predicate (述語) が true を返し、残りの要素を返す間に、要素をスキップして部分シークエンスを返します。





宣言


func drop(while predicate: (Base.Element.Element) throws -> Bool) rethrows ->
	 Slice<FlattenCollection<Based>>


パラメータ


predicateシーケンスの要素をその引数として受け取り、要素をスキップする必要がある場合は true を返し、含まなければならない場合は false を返すクロージャ。 predicate (述語) が false を一度返すと、それは再び呼び出されません。


議論


複雑さ:O(n、ここで n はコレクションの長さです。





目次
Xcode の新機能

  • SDK
  • Xcode 8.3+
  • フレームワーク
  • Swift 標準ライブラリ
  • 宣言
  • パラメータ
  • 議論












  • ト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)